Cost-Effectiveness: Comparing the Financial Aspects of Dental Implants and Dentures



If you're thinking about dental implants or dentures, you may be wondering which option is more cost-efficient. When it comes to set you back, it's important to consider both the preliminary financial investment and the long-lasting costs.

Oral implants have a tendency to have a greater ahead of time cost contrasted to dentures. dentists near me is because the process of dental implant positioning includes surgical treatment and the use of high-grade materials. Nevertheless, it deserves noting that oral implants are developed to be a long-lasting option. They're extra durable and can last a life time with proper treatment, minimizing the requirement for regular substitutes or repair services.

On the other hand, dentures may have a reduced preliminary cost, yet they might need changes, relining, and even substitute in time, which can add up in regards to recurring costs.

Ultimately, the cost-effectiveness of oral implants versus dentures depends on your private requirements and preferences, in addition to your long-lasting oral health goals.

Longevity: Understanding the Sturdiness and Life Expectancy of Oral Implants and Dentures



Think about the long life and life expectancy of oral implants and dentures when choosing which option is right for you. Both oral implants and dentures have their own longevity and life expectancy, and it's important to comprehend these elements before deciding.

Below are 4 bottom lines to consider:

1. Implants: Oral implants are created to be a long-term service for missing out on teeth. With appropriate care and maintenance, they can last a lifetime. This is since implants are operatively positioned in the jawbone, supplying a stable structure for man-made teeth.

2. Dentures: Dentures, on the other hand, are detachable devices that change missing teeth. While they can be a cost-efficient option, they generally have a much shorter lifespan contrasted to implants. Dentures may require to be changed every 5-7 years due to deterioration.

3. Maintenance: Dental implants call for routine brushing, flossing, and oral exams, much like natural teeth. Dentures call for day-to-day cleaning and soaking to stop bacteria build-up.

4. Bone Wellness: Dental implants stimulate the jawbone, preventing bone loss and preserving facial structure. Dentures, however, don't give the exact same degree of stimulation, which can bring about bone loss over time.

Understanding the resilience and lifespan of oral implants and dentures is important in making an educated choice. Consult with your dental practitioner to determine which alternative is best suited for your specific demands and scenarios.

Oral Health And Wellness Benefits: Analyzing the Influence of Dental Implants and Dentures on General Oral Health And Wellness



Keeping correct oral health is important in analyzing the influence of oral implants and dentures on your general oral wellness.



Oral implants use substantial dental health and wellness benefits as they operate like all-natural teeth, stimulating the jawbone and preventing bone loss. This assists in keeping the structure and integrity of your jaw, which in turn sustains your face features.

With oral implants, you can delight in a much more natural attacking and chewing experience, allowing you to consume a wider series of foods conveniently. In addition, dental implants don't require any type of unique cleaning strategies; you can merely comb and floss them like your all-natural teeth.

On the other hand, dentures require special care and cleansing, as they need to be eliminated and cleaned separately. Dentures can additionally cause gum tissue irritability and discomfort if not properly fitted.
